Tomato bread

Ingredients for 1 servings:

  • 770 g flour
  • 500 g tomatoes, pureed
  • ¾ piece(s) fresh yeast, approx. 30 g
  • 30 g olive oil
  • 2 tsp salt
  • 1 tsp cane sugar or regular sugar
  • ¾ tsp basil
  • ¾ tsp oregano

Instructions

Working time approx. 10 minutes; Rest time approx. 1 hour 20 minutes; Cooking/baking time approx. 30 minutes; Total time approx. 2 hours

Sift the flour into a bowl, mix with the salt, make a well in the center, gently warm the tomatoes with the yeast (not too warm, about 35°C) and add them to the well, then sprinkle with sugar on top. Cover and let rise in a warm place for 20 minutes. Then add the spices and knead everything well. Cover and let rise in a warm place for another 40 minutes. Then knead the dough thoroughly again, transfer it to a loaf pan or similar, and let it rest for another 20 minutes. Preheat the oven to 180°C fan/200°C top and bottom heat. Bake the bread for 25-30 minutes. Place a pan of water in the oven during baking. Tip: I sometimes make the bread with fried onions and/or diced ham; feta cheese also works very well.
